Oksana Toropova

Deputy Director General for General Issues, the Director of Museum, State Historical and Cultural Institution "Gomel Palace and Garden Complex".
Republic of Belarus
She was born on August 11, 1970 in Uritskoye village of Gomelsky district of Gomel Region (Republic of Belarus). In 1992, she graduated from Francisk Skorina Gomel State University with a degree in the Russian Language and Literature, and in 2008, she graduated from Belorussian State Economic University with a degree in jurisprudence. She has received the awards of the public authorities of the Republic of Belarus and Gomel Region.

She started her working career in 1992 as a teacher of Russian language and literature at secondary school No. 13 of Kostyukovka town, and since 1996 she was employed with Light LLC (Gomel). Since 2000, she has worked in the State Institution "Municipal Cultural Center" (Gomel), since 2008 — the Deputy General Director, the Director of the Museum of the State Historical and Cultural Institution "Gomel Palace and Garden Complex". Since April 2021, she has been working as the Deputy General Director for General Issues, the Director of Museum of the State Historical and Cultural Institution "Gomel Palace and Garden Complex".
